i enjoy seeing Wael Deebs positions and yours KB but there is no need to belittle the old computers
without these babies there would not be the super engines of today as they were the first to show that computer chess could be a lucrative commercial enterprise

besides i am not impressed that someone can go out and buy an octo computer and run an engine and solves positions
it certainly says nothing for their own chess playing ability

i am betting that less then 1-2% of anyone posting here could beat any one of my dedicated computers rated >2100 ..face to face
